本發明關於一種角度頭,特別關於一種可以調整角度頭的定位銷高度的角度頭。 The present invention relates to an angle head, and in particular to an angle head that can adjust the height of a positioning pin of the angle head.
角度頭為一種工具機配件,其安裝於工具機主軸時,可讓工具機的中心線與工具機主軸的中心線形成一夾角而對工件加工,增加工具機的加工軸向。 The angle head is a machine tool accessory. When installed on the machine tool spindle, the angle head can form an angle between the center line of the machine tool and the center line of the machine tool spindle to process the workpiece, thereby increasing the processing axial direction of the machine tool.
現有的角度頭用於組設於一主軸,其主要包含一角度頭本體及一定位裝置,該主軸包含有一主軸安裝槽及一定位塊,該定位塊安裝於該主軸,並且位於該主軸安裝槽的一側,該定位塊具有一定位槽;該角度頭本體主要包含一基座、一主軸傳動柄,及一轉接刀桿組,該主軸傳動柄可轉動的設於該基座,並且安裝於該主軸安裝槽內,而可受到工具機主軸驅動而旋轉,該轉接刀桿組可轉動的設於該基座,並以一轉向連動機構與該主軸傳動柄連結,該轉接刀桿組的軸向與該主軸傳動柄的軸向形成一夾角,而可受到該主軸傳動柄帶動旋轉,該定位裝置安裝於該基座,並且位於該基座的一側,該定位裝置包含一定位銷,該定位銷伸入該定位塊的定位槽,而限制該基座與該主軸的連結角度,並且防止該基座相對於該主軸旋轉。 The existing angle head is used to be assembled on a spindle, which mainly includes an angle head body and a positioning device. The spindle includes a spindle mounting slot and a positioning block. The positioning block is installed on the spindle and is located in the spindle mounting slot. On one side of the positioning block, the positioning block has a positioning groove; the angle head body mainly includes a base, a spindle transmission handle, and an adapter tool bar group. The spindle transmission handle is rotatably located on the base and installed In the spindle installation slot, it can be driven by the machine tool spindle to rotate. The adapter tool bar group is rotatably installed on the base and is connected to the spindle transmission handle with a steering linkage mechanism. The adapter tool bar group The axial direction of the group forms an angle with the axial direction of the spindle drive handle, and can be driven to rotate by the spindle drive handle. The positioning device is installed on the base and is located on one side of the base. The positioning device includes a positioning device. The positioning pin extends into the positioning groove of the positioning block to limit the connection angle between the base and the spindle and prevent the base from rotating relative to the spindle.
現有的角度頭的定位裝置與該主軸傳動柄之間的相對位置固定,但不同的機台所安裝的定位塊尺寸會有所差異,造成不同的機台上的定位 塊的底面至主軸安裝槽之間的距離,及定位槽與主軸安裝槽之間的相對高度會有所差異,而無法讓不同的機台使用相同的現有的角度頭。 The relative position between the existing positioning device of the angle head and the spindle drive handle is fixed, but the size of the positioning blocks installed on different machines will be different, resulting in different positioning on different machines. The distance between the bottom surface of the block and the spindle installation groove, and the relative height between the positioning groove and the spindle installation groove will be different, and it is impossible to use the same existing angle head on different machines.
由於不同的機台的主軸安裝槽及定位塊之間的相對高度尺寸有所差異,造成不同的機台無法共用相同的角度頭,本發明的主要目的在於提供一種易於調整定位的角度頭,其可以調整定位裝置的定位銷與主軸傳動柄之間的相對高度,而可以適用於不同的機台。 Since the relative height dimensions between the spindle mounting grooves and positioning blocks of different machines are different, different machines cannot share the same angle head. The main purpose of the present invention is to provide an angle head that is easy to adjust and position. The relative height between the positioning pin of the positioning device and the spindle drive handle can be adjusted, and can be applied to different machines.

本發明的易於調整的角度頭可以配合不同的機台,調整該定位銷相對於該主軸傳動柄的相對高度,而讓本發明的易於調整的角度頭可以適用多種機台;並且可以利用該調整螺桿抵住主軸的定位塊,進而調整離合塊與該定位套環的相對位置,使該離合塊的定位卡塊脫離該定位套環的定位卡槽。 The easily adjustable angle head of the present invention can be used with different machine platforms by adjusting the relative height of the positioning pin relative to the spindle drive handle, so that the easily adjustable angle head of the present invention can be applied to a variety of machine platforms; and this adjustment can be used The screw rod resists the positioning block of the main shaft, thereby adjusting the relative position of the clutch block and the positioning collar, so that the positioning block of the clutch block is separated from the positioning groove of the positioning collar.
